Is there a way to backup all contacts to google at once??
Posted on 8/12/14 at 8:54 am
Posted on 8/12/14 at 8:54 am
My wife's phone has all her contacts saved "to device" instead of google. Is there a way to to save them to google all at once or will I have to go one by one? Tia

Posted on 8/12/14 at 9:03 am to Uncle JackD
You should be able to export all contacts to SD card as a .vcf file. Then on a computer, go to gmail -> contacts -> more -> import and import the file. You may need to select more again to find and merge any duplicates
**eta**
you can just move the .vcf to something like google drive

Posted on 8/12/14 at 9:22 am to SaltyMcKracker
Got it. Had to export contacts to SD, then Import... When importing them back it gives you the option to import them to google.
